flocculate in American English
a flocculated mass
to form small, individual masses, as in a suspension
intransitive verb: to form flocculent masses, as a cloud or a chemical precipitate; form aggregated or compound masses of particles
transitive verb: to form into flocculent masses

flocculate in British English
verb: to form or be formed into an aggregated flocculent mass
